Episode Recap

This episode examines Iran's strategic ambitions and the various political and ideological actors working to undermine American resolve in responding to Iranian threats. The host discusses how critics characterize military action as a distraction from domestic priorities, a common refrain in debates about foreign policy spending and national focus. The episode provides an assessment of the current state of play in the Middle East, including regional alliances, power dynamics, and the broader geopolitical implications of US-Iran tensions. Throughout the discussion, the host challenges what he characterizes as dishonest framing from those opposed to strong action against Iran, arguing that opposition is often rooted in anti-American sentiment rather than principled foreign policy disagreement. The episode explores how political opponents attempt to frame military action as either unnecessary provocation or as a calculated distraction from domestic failures. The conversation addresses the tension between addressing international threats and managing domestic challenges, questioning whether military action truly distracts from or actually protects domestic interests. The host examines the geopolitical landscape in the Middle East, including the roles of various state and non-state actors, regional conflicts, and how Iran's actions affect broader American strategic interests. The episode also considers the rhetorical strategies used by those opposing intervention, analyzing the messaging tactics and underlying motivations of various political actors. By the end, the discussion presents a case for why taking Iran seriously as a threat is compatible with maintaining focus on domestic priorities, and why the false choice between foreign and domestic concerns often masks deeper ideological opposition to American strength and resolve.
